Regulatory Compliance and Safety
Food Grade PTFE Material meets FDA standards for food-contact polymers, being recognized as Generally Recognized As Safe (GRAS) under 21 CFR 177.1550. It is free from PFOA in its final state, eliminating concerns over harmful processing aids. Its inertness ensures no migration of chemicals into food, making it ptfe food safe for even sensitive applications.
Temperature and Chemical Resistance
The material withstands continuous operation up to 315 °C (600 °F) without degrading, ensuring reliability in high-heat cooking or industrial ovens. It resists strong acids, alkalis, and solvents, preserving integrity in acidic sauces, dairy processing, and cleaning cycles.
Property | Description |
Chemical Resistance | Excellent resistance to acids, alkalis, oils, and solvents. |
High Temp Resistance | Stable up to 260°C (500°F)continuously; peak resistance to 315°C (600°F). |
Low Permeability | Near-zero porosity prevents liquid/gas penetration. |
Non-Stick Surface | Ultra-smooth texture ensures easy release of food residues. |
Mechanical Strength | High tensile strength, reinforced with fiberglass for durability. |
Thermal Decomposition | Begins at 400°C (752°F); safe below this threshold. |
Antimicrobial | Non-porous surface inhibits microbial adhesion. |
Low Adsorption | Minimal interaction with food particles or oils. |
